FH06 VEM is a 2006 Chrysler Grand Voyager in Grey with a 3,301c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.7%.

Across all 2006 Chrysler Grand Voyager models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.5% with a typical mileage of 84,499 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.

The most common reason a Chrysler Grand Voyager fails its MOT is parking brake: efficiency below requirements, accounting for 26,896 recorded failures. If you're considering buying FH06 VEM,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Chrysler Grand Voyager typ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 20 years old, this Chrysler Grand Voyager is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
